Scroll, not scroll? Muang Thong, trapped 18 people, waiting for Ratchaburi green light

Muangthong United sent an urgent letter to the Football Association of Thailand. Let’s postpone the Thai League game with a visit to Ratchaburi Mitr Phol FC this weekend. after meeting the players and at least 18 people infected with COVID-19

Due to the severe spread of COVID-19 during this period As a result, the Thai Football League this weekend several pairs of scrolls previously The Football Association has notified the postponement. The competition between Port Authority FC and Suphan Buri FC has already been 1 pair in the match where “Sing Chao Tha” is the host on January 23

The other couple that implied that may have to postpone the competition It is a meeting between Ratchaburi Mitr Phol FC and Muangthong United, which will kick-off at Ratchaburi on Saturday, January 22, with the latest situation in the camp “Kilen swagger”. And staff members of the team have been infected with at least 18 people ever.

In this regard, Muangthong club has made a letter with a report of the hospital on the treatment of football players and staff to Mr. Kornwee Prissananantakul, president of Thai League Co., Ltd. for consideration.

Progress at the moment in the Thai League by Mr. Kornwee Prissananantakul Trying to contact the president of the Ratchaburi club Thanawat Nikitkanchana to consider postponing the said game. After the Muangthong club could not be contacted at all, as for the side, Mr. Korrawee informed the Muangthong club that he saw the need to postpone the match of Ratchaburi and Muangthong out of the case of the coronavirus. But waiting for approval from the Ratchaburi team only
